We left the arena and walked through a city filled with excitement. While the air was filled with the smell of food, I found a stall that was clearly something else. When curiosity led me to take a closer look, I saw that several people were throwing objects and appeared to be trying to hit a target. You got points depending on which part of the target you hit. The better the points, the better the prize.
“Daniela. Lemon. I challenge you both.”
“Hehe. You will soon regret that decision.”
“You won’t beat me!”
The two elves said with enthusiasm. And so I called to the owner.
“Hello. The three of us would like to play.”
“Oh, are you competing? All right. Take these eight skewers and throw them at the target! Maybe you’ll win something!”
“Hehe.”
I passed the skewers to Daniela and Lemon. We were supposed to throw these things? It seemed quite difficult. They were made of metal… There was probably some trick to doing it. But…
“I’m quite good at this stuff.”
“Asagi, you trickster.”
“Haha…”
I could learn to do it in an instant with Jack of all Trades, Master of None! My wonderful unique skill.
Lemon looked puzzled at our little exchange. But then she turned to the target with a look of determination.
“All right, let’s say the one with the lowest points has to obey one order from the person with the highest points.”
“Uh, but that…”
“Now, start.”
I ignored her protest and threw the metal skewer after simulating the motion in my brain. It flew straight into the center of the target. The people around us gasped.
“Haha.”
“Damn it…”
Daniela glared at me. But then she glanced briskly above the stall and then threw the skewer.
It went surprisingly straight.
“What…how…”
“Hahaha.”
Advertisement
Had she had such a skill? Then I suddenly felt the wind caress my skin. Oh, did she…
“Daniela…”
“What? I just threw it?”
She said smugly. It was obvious now. She had used the spirits of the wind. Damn it! Cheater!
As I looked at her reproachfully, there was another thud. And when I looked, there was another skewer resting in the center. Daniela and I looked at each other before turning to the person who had thrown it. She was folding her arms and looking very pleased.
“Hehe. I happen to have a throwing skill.”
“Cheater!”
“Cheater!”
It was a mess after that. We all used our skills in this most serious battle. We kept hitting the target, and in the end, we destroyed all three of them. The owner cried bitterly and the game was over. We felt too bad to claim any prizes, and so we left empty-handed.
“We’ll call it a tie.”
“I would have won had the targets not broken.”
“Really? I was sure I had it in the bag.”
We argued as we continued to walk through the capital. Wherever you went, it was lively and festive. There had been festivals when I was in Japan, but it just meant I had more drunks and crazy youngsters do deal with. Those weren’t good memories. It was kind of ironic that it took me coming to another world to actually enjoy a festival…

After that, we enjoyed a few other games and ate some light food. It was evening before we knew it. Daniela was quick to announce that it was time for dinner, but both Lemon and I were full. She was quite disappointed as I dragged her along so we could drop Lemon off at her inn. We promised to meet again the next day before parting.
Advertisement
“See you tomorrow then.”
“Yes! Good night!”
Good night, Lemon.”
We waved at her and then continued on our way.
“Hahh…”
“You’re still depressed…? You’ve been sighing nonstop.”
“You may say that Asagi, but I cannot fathom going to bed without a meal…it is not right…”
“Uhhhh…”
She would be repeating this until morning if I didn’t do something. And that something was to give in… But I really was full.
“Well, let’s find a place then.”
“I love you.”
“…”
She was holding my arm fondly, but I was not fooled. Her actions were currently dictated by her hunger. She would have gone with anyone who would take her out to eat.
“Now, let us hurry. I am starving.”
“Yeah, yeah.”
Daniela was the one pulling me through the streets now. Everyone was drunk, everyone was celebrating. It was as if things were only starting to warm up now that it was getting dark.
I gazed at the different sights while being pulled along. That’s when I noticed a large crowd. Was it some kind of event?
“As I said, I have not broken any rules!”
“That may be, but you’ve gone too far!”
“Hmph. That is rich, coming from an angry and violent mob.”
“You…!”
It looked like a fight. Rules and mobs?
“They are in our way…how annoying.”
Daniela muttered as she marched towards them.
“Hmm? Daniela, let’s go around.”
“But the restaurant is on the other side.”
“Wait-wait-wait-wait.”
She was only looking at the sign on the other side. The one that read, ‘Meat, Meat, Meat, Meat.’
Damn it. We ate there yesterday!
Besides…
“Wh-what?!”
“Woah!”
“Ouch!”
“Sorry-sorry…”
Daniela pushed her way through without a word. Of course, people fell into each other as the path opened. Daniela, what are you doing…
“You are in my way.”
“Ahh!”
She continued to open a path towards the food. And then we finally arrived at the center of the noise.
“And who are you…”
“What is this?”
The two who had been fighting were an Adventurer and…the noblewoman who had won in Group B. I see. That explained the argument.
“You are in my way. Move.”
“What? And why should I do that?”
“Because there is a dining hall behind you.”
“That’s too bad. Go someplace else.”
The man and woman seemed to have put their differences aside in order to block Daniela. I wouldn’t have done that if I were them…
“Do not bother me.”
Daniela glared at them as a violent wind erupted. Not only the two in front of her, but the rest of the crowd were also pushed down from it. Even I felt myself rise into the air for a second. I would have fallen over had I not been grabbing onto Daniela.
While there were screams of terror echoing around us, Daniela just snorted grumpily. While no one had been injured, it was still a fearsome display of her mood when she was hungry.
“Who-who are you…”
“What are you!”
The two who were arguing asked as they looked up at us.
“Just an Adventurer.”
She said before walking over them. She looked cool, to be sure. Like a protagonist. But she was still heading towards a barbecue house. Of course, I followed after her but was a little more careful to not step on anyone.
“Sorry, you two. But she’s really hungry.”
“There is no need to volunteer such information, Asagi.”
“Ahh!”
She pulled my arm so that I was next to her. Be gentle…
Well, we finally arrived. I wasn’t sure about eating meat two nights in a row, but I wasn’t going to object at this point in time. Besides, it would make her very grumpy the next day.
“Did she say…Asagi…”
“Asagi… Could it be… Silvergreen?”
I heard the voices behind us. The whole incident had made me oddly hungry, and so I pretended not to hear them. Damn it, Daniela. She exposed me alone… Oh. I had a bad feeling about this…
